Our research scientist, Siarhei Khirevich, recently attended the Fourth EAGE Workshop on High-Performance Computing for Upstream. The workshop took place on 7-9 October 2019 at the Grand Plaza Movenpick Media City in Dubai, United Arab Emirates. The 3-day workshop featured both oral & poster presentations, discussion sessions and keynotes from the leading experts in the upstream industry to answer the fourth industrial revolution (4IR) challenges by seeking higher productivity, lowering costs and making better use of our data through high-performance simulation and data analytics.
